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
739 49 678783 81 47013767063
730352327 54454
730352327 54454
8612253 2444826 682697536 353971
All about undefined
Interested in learning more?
730352327 54454
8612253 2444826 682697536 353971
See more
72687 965
95455235093 58445663 99851 134
See more
7211 7806617372 395648632
73360798 54 904005
See more